This text is geared towards intermediate and advanced software engineers and developers who are looking for a book that combines concise, professional presentations of Windows 98 programming topics, as well as offering time-saving tips and working code that can help them achieve their programming solutions. Readers are shown how to implement the Windows 98 technologies in their applications today - from Windows 98 common controls and the registry, threads, Internet Explorer 4.0, OLE automation and ActiveX.
